Exploration of Four Valleys, Two Passes, and Three Peaks: A Himalayan Odyssey
The Everest high passes and peaks journey begins with a thrilling flight to Lukla, where we ensure all gear is checked and ready for the adventure ahead. From there, we trek along the Dudh Koshi River to Namche Bazaar, the gateway to the Everest region. Venturing off the beaten path, we follow the serene Bhote Koshi Valley through Thame and Lungden, immersing ourselves in its untouched beauty.
The Rinjo La Pass offers a breathtaking vantage point, showcasing the pristine Gokyo Lakes and Mt. Everest surrounded by a parade of towering peaks. We ascend Gokyo Ri for panoramic views before crossing the challenging Cho La Pass to reach Everest Base Camp (EBC) and Kala Patthar—bucket-list destinations for trekkers worldwide.
At Island Peak Base Camp, our expert climbing Sherpas conduct comprehensive training sessions, equipping you with essential climbing techniques to ensure a safe and successful summit push. The climb to Island Peak rewards you with one of the most spectacular panoramic views in the Himalayas. Standing on top, you will feel incredibly close to giants like Lhotse, Nuptse, Baruntse, Ama Dablam, and Makalu, a truly magical experience that feels otherworldly.
After celebrating this historic achievement of climbing Island Peak with high passes in Everest, we descend via Pangboche and Thyangboche back to Namche, completing an extraordinary circuit through four iconic valleys: Bhote Koshi, Gokyo, Khumbu, and Imja Tse.
